## Environment Variables — Restockly Planner

The Restockly service plans vending-machine refill routes for the Corvane campus fleet. PLAN_HORIZON_DAYS controls how far ahead routes are generated; default is 7. ROUTE_SOLVER_THREADS should match container CPU count. The planner also needs its inventory API credential, which appears on the next line.

secret setting of kawig-bafog: LEDGER_TOKEN13=000f754b73e91

Subject: Echowalk cut-over complete

Team,

The Echowalk audio-guide backend for the Lundqvist Maritime Museum moved to the new streaming cluster last night. Downloads, tour playback, and offline caching all verified by the overnight shift. Old endpoints stay read-only until Friday, then get decommissioned. Route any playback complaints to the on-call channel first. The current production configuration for reference is as follows.

settings of bawip-tawif:
[wendor]
host = wendor.qirvansys.corp
user = wendor_svc
database = wendor_prod

## Account Recovery — Quinwiki RBAC

If an admin account on Quinwiki is locked out, roles cannot be reassigned through the UI; the role table is only writable by the `steward` group. Reviewer note: the recovery CLI bypasses RBAC entirely, so keep it gated behind the audit wrapper in `tools/steward-recover`. Run it from the bastion only, never from a dev laptop. It re-seeds the steward role onto the account you specify, logging the change to the tamper ledger. The wrapper will prompt for the recovery passphrase below.

recovery phrase for yajof-bagap: oliwyn-ulaael